Systems Engineering, Interoperability, Architectures & Technology (DC SIAT)

The SIAT organization is responsible for leading Marine Air-Ground Task Force systems engineering and integration efforts, ensuring Marine Corps systems interoperability with coalition and joint forces, and identifying and pursuing science and technology transition opportunities for Marine Corps systems. The Deputy Commander (DC) SIAT is the technical authority for all Marine Corps Systems Command and Program Executive Officer Land Systems programs. The Marine Corps Tactical System Support Activity and Amphibious Vehicle Test Branch at Camp Pendleton, Calif., also fall under the SIAT organization.



Mission:

To help programs succeed by disciplined application of systems engineering.
